An opportunity now exists for a dynamic and energetic leader with significant experience in the Health and Fitness Industry to join and lead the Health & Fitness team at Gungahlin Leisure Centre.
What we are looking for
We are looking for an outcome driven Health and Fitness Team Leader to join our team. In your new role you will be responsible for assisting in achieving KPI's in line with Business Plan objectives. You will be assisting in the leadership of staff and administration and management of services, programs, facilities and procedures. A key aspect of your role will be your ability to assist with the development, implementation and evaluation of all fitness programs.
You will be self-motivated, open to learn and develop; a team player and values driven. You will show professionalism and respect in your dealings with both staff and our clients.
The successful candidate will have a range of availabilities to work on a rotating roster. Availabilities will range between 5:30AM and 9:30PM (operational hours). Occasional weekend work will be required.
It is essential that you will bring with you:
- Certificate III in Fitness
- Current First Aid certificate
- Current CPR certificate
- Current Fitness Australia Registration
What we would like you to have:
- Certificate IV
- Group Fitness qualification - Les Mills

The Y NSW is a profit-for-purpose organisation focused on healthy living, social impact and empowering young people. We operate 24 recreation centres, 53 out-of-school-hours care services, and two camping locations which employ 1,500 staff across NSW – and fund our diverse range of enriching community programs.
